# See how we were called.
case "$1" in
start)
start
;;
stop)
stop
;;
status)
;;
status)
;;
restart)
Bruce 17:18:41:
stop
start
;;
*)
echo ___FCKpd___0quot;Usage: $0 {start|stop|restart}"
;;
esac
exit $RETVAL
[问题] ./shutdown.sh时出现异常:
2012-2-11 8:31:22 org.apache.catalina.startup.Catalina stopServer
严重: Catalina.stop:
java.net.ConnectException: Connection refused
at java.net.PlainSocketImpl.socketConnect(Native Method)
at java.net.PlainSocketImpl.doConnect(PlainSocketImpl.java:333)
at java.net.PlainSocketImpl.connectToAddress(PlainSocketImpl.java:195)
at java.net.PlainSocketImpl.connect(PlainSocketImpl.java:182)
at java.net.SocksSocketImpl.connect(SocksSocketImpl.java:366)
at java.net.Socket.connect(Socket.java:529)
at java.net.Socket.connect(Socket.java:478)
at java.net.Socket.<init>(Socket.java:375)
at java.net.Socket.<init>(Socket.java:189)
at org.apache.catalina.startup.Catalina.stopServer(Catalina.java:408)
at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method)
at s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39)
at s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25)
at java.lang.reflect.Method.invoke(Method.java:597)
at org.apache.catalina.startup.Bootstrap.stopServer(Bootstrap.java:338)
at org.apache.catalina.startup.Bootstrap.main(Bootstrap.java:416)
[解决方法:]在终端kill所有的tomcat进程:killall -9 tomcat
[问题]Tomcat正常启动,而无法访问端口,解决的方法:
vi /etc/hosts
在127.0.0.1 后面追加
localhost.localdomain localhost
以下是本人的配置:
修改前:
# Do not remove the following line, or various programs
# that require network functionality will fail.
127.0.0.1 host.oracle
::1 host.oracle
192.168.1.224 host.oracle
修改后:
# Do not remove the following line, or various programs
# that require network functionality will fail.
127.0.0.1 host.oracle localhost.localdomain localhost
::1 host.oracle
192.168.1.224 host.oracle